djay for Mac

Before installing djay for Mac

djay for Mac is a DJ software application by algoriddim. DJ perfor-
mances are possible by connecting the computer on which this software
is installed to this unit.
The following describes how to install djay for Mac. Be sure to read these
instructions before installation.
! Before installing djay for Mac, be sure to log in with administrator
privileges.
! djay for Mac is DJ software specifically for Macintosh.
! Some music data purchased from iTunes Store (excluding iTunes
Plus) cannot be recorded or monitored due to digital rights manage-
ment (DRM).

!
Use a computer that meets the system requirements described above. The
system requirements for DJ software may differ.
!
Full functionality is not guaranteed on all computers, even those meeting the
operating environment requirements described above.
!
Even with the required memory indicated for the operating environment above,
lack of memory due to resident programs, the number of services, etc., could
prevent the software from offering optimal functionality and performance. In
such cases, free up sufficient memory.
!
Depending on the power-saving settings and other conditions of the computer,
the CPU and hard disk processing capacity may be insufficient. In particular,
when using a notebook computer, connect an AC power supply and always use
the computer with the settings configured for high performance.
!
Problems may occur with operation depending on the other software that you
use.

Installing djay for Mac

Installation Procedure
1 Access the Pioneer DJ support site and click [Software
Info] under [DDJ-WeGO3].
2 Click [djay / vjay Support Informaiton] and then click
the link to the djay for Mac download page.
The djay for Mac download page appears.
3 Download djay for Mac.
4 Extract the downloaded file.
5 Move the [djay] icon which is displayed after
extracting the file to the [Applications] folder.

6 Double-click the [djay] icon in the [Applications]
folder to start djay for Mac.
When the software is started for the first time, the software end user
license agreement appears.
Carefully read the software end user license agreement and click
[Agree] if you agree.
If you do not agree, click [Decline] to cancel the installation.
7 Follow the instructions on the displayed screens and
install the software.
When the following screen appears, click [Activate].
On the following screen, enter the serial number of djay for Mac that is
located at the bottom of the unit and then complete the activation.
If you perform operation as described in the instructions on the screens,
djay for Mac will start.
8 Quit djay for Mac.
The installation is now complete.

Operation

Connections
For the connection procedure, see "Connections" in Operating
Instructions (DJ unit Setup).
1 Connect this unit to your computer via a USB cable.
2 Turn on the computer's power.
3 Press the [STANDBY/ON] button on the unit to turn
on the power.
After the startup illumination ends, the unit is ready for use.
Starting the system
1 In Finder, open the [Applications] folder, then click
the [djay] icon.
2 When djay for Mac starts, the sound output settings
screen appears. Confirm that the [Main Output] and [Pre-
Cueing] check boxes are selected and then click [OK].
! To output sound from the computer's speaker, clear the [Main
Output] check box.
